Italian ruling: Don’t fool around
- Share via
From Times Wire Reports
Italy’s highest court has ruled that the paramilitary police, the Carabinieri, must shun extramarital affairs to avoid sullying the name of the force, whose motto is “Faithful through the centuries.”
The ruling stemmed from one Carabiniere’s appeal against a lower court ruling sentencing him to four months in jail for threatening a boss who asked him to break off an affair with a married woman.
